Chess Piece Pâtisserie is a charming little Fredericton café serving up delightful Parisian pastries, decadent desserts, and top-notch coffee in a cozy setting.

Chess Piece is a small coffee shop off Queen St in downtown Fredericton. The menu features a variety of coffee and tea drinks as well as an assortment of mostly sweet pastries. On this visit, I tried the cold brew coffee and a spinach and feta croissant. The coffee was smooth and without need of any additions. The pastry was flaky and stuffed full of spinach. At 9:30 on a weekday morning, the place was busy with both eat in and take out customers, so it was a bit tricky to get a table.

I always try to pop in to Chess Piece when I'm in Fredericton to treat myself to one of the many delicious treats that they have available. Everything I've ever eaten or had to drink here has been wonderful, whether it was savoury or sweet. While I personally dislike macarons, they have a great selection of them here if that's your thing. I also remember them saying that they make their own syrups, which I think is really special. The only downside to this spot is that it is a little small. While this makes it cozy, it also means that if it's busy that you're going to wait or have to get takeout. I've been lucky enough that I've only had to wait once and for a short time. This is not a spot that I would feel comfortable going to work in because of that. Your best bet for parking is probably in the metered lot across from TD on Queen St. If you love a fancy dessert or want to treat yourself to something special, definitely stop by!

Really cute cakes and savory options! The pastries are instagram-worthy and quite indulgent. Conveniently located downtown on Queen St, so a great spot for breakfast, coffee breaks, or lunch (they have sandwiches, soups, etc) on a weekday. They are open in the evenings (until 9pm?) too, so can be a great spot for after work meetups. There's plenty of seating inside and is generally pretty quiet, so can be an alternative study spot vs. Second Cup, generic coffee shops, etc down the street. They also have yummy caffeinated drinks and nice latte art :D Prices are pretty typical for independent pastry cafes, i.e. $10-20 per visit if you get a drink + 1 food item

Fredericton is hardly a destination for foodies and the downtown area can be disappointing. But the Chess Piece is a delicious surprise for those seeking a light lunch or snack not far from the tourist zone. Their prices might be a tad high but the quality is there. I stopped for lunch and had a delicious small, individual quiche ($4.40) and an interesting tourtière ($6) along with an espresso. These made a very good, quite filling lunch. I couldn't resist taking home a couple of tarts: one lemon (delicious) and one chocolate (very good) and both were prepared à la française with a shortbread crust. Service was friendly. Total with tax came to $27. Worth a stop for a light meal in a bright, pleasant café atmosphere.

My family have come here several times as there aren't that many cafe's in town. The espresso-based drinks are usually good and they have a wide tea selection. The cakes we've tried are delicious, although the portions are quite big - good for sharing though. The pastries are a bit hit and miss - the croissants/puff-pastries can be a bit dry, as can the scones. The macaron's are excellent, and they're always trying new ideas, but at $2 a pop, a bit overpriced. We've had one bad service experience - arriving just before noon, we asked for vegetarian options - there were none, so my partner just got a scone. Not 5 minutes after we sat down though, they brought some beautiful looking vegetarian quiches out of the oven. If we had known, we would have waited. This review probably sounds a bit more negative than it should. I still like Chess Piece, and I will return again!
